XSign XML Signature and Encryption Components is a trial version software designed for Windows that facilitates the signing and encrypting of XML documents. This utility supports various XML security standards, enabling developers to integrate digital signatures and encryption into their applications seamlessly. Its primary features include support for XML Signature Syntax and Processing, as well as XML Encryption specifications, ensuring compliance with industry standards for secure data transmission.

The program offers a user-friendly API that allows developers to implement security features in their applications without extensive learning curves. Additionally, XSign provides comprehensive documentation and examples, making it easier to understand its functionalities. This tool is particularly useful for developers working on applications that require secure data exchange and need to ensure the integrity and confidentiality of XML data.

Developer’s Description

Create digital signatures using certificates.

XSign is an ActiveX software component. XSign has been developed for secure personal and business transactions. It enables XML digital signatures using certificates over the Internet and intranet. XSign provides excellent data integrity, message and signer authentication and signer verification for all types of data located within the XML document. XML Signature is an evolving standard for digital signatures that both addresses the special issues and requirements that XML presents for signing operations and uses XML syntax for capturing the result, simplifying its integration into XML applications.
